Leaving home is never easy but rebuilding life from scratch is even harder. In this episode, we explore the journey of East African Asians who migrated to new lands, carrying with them not just memories, but courage. From navigating unfamiliar environments to facing cultural and social challenges, their stories reflect what it truly means to start over. At the heart of it all is community a powerful force that brought people together, helped them survive difficult times, and created a sense of belonging even in unfamiliar places. This conversation goes beyond migration. It’s about resilience, generational strength, and learning how to stay grounded and calm through life’s toughest moments.
